You didn't mention which 32 or 64 bit version is currently installed and on what kind of media.
It should be 64 bit full install for an APU if your HDD/SSD/… provides this.Assuming you already run 64 bit full install on an mSATA you can use the Auto-update feature from WEB UI.
For everything else I'd say: "It depends"
